1. Wash the carrot thoroughly and cut into three-inch lengths.
2. Cut each one lengthwise into slices ¼ inch thick, and trim each slice to the shape of a leaf.
3. With the tip of the knife, cut two shallow grooves down the center of the slice to form the midrib of the leaf.
4. Along the edge, cut wide spaced notches to form the teeth. Then, cut shallow grooves to form the ribs of the leaf, working from the base to the tip.
